Unit cycles
automatically when
power is on. When performing
maintenance, you may be exposed
to voltage sources, compressed
air, or moving parts. Personal
injuries can occur. Before
performing any maintenance or
repair, disconnect power source
from the compressor and bleed off
all air pressure.
To ensure efficient operation and
longer life of the air compressor air
compressor, a routine maintenance
schedule should be prepared and
followed. The following routine
